サポート » 使い方全般 » ホームページ内にブログを埋め込む(?)方法を知りたいです。

  • katoatweb-designcom

    (@katoatweb-designcom)


    はじめまして。
    自分のホームページ(http://www.416064.com/)にブログを組み込みたいと考えています。

    例えば、このホームページのように、
    http://www.okamoto-sr.com/cgi-bin/blog/

    外観は、現在持っているホームページデザインと同じで、メインコンテンツ部分(の内容)はブログ・・・という風に、通常のホームページの一部にWordpressをブログとして組み込むことは可能でしょうか?

    現在のブログは、
    http://www.416064.com/wp

    このように、外観が違います。
    これを、ホームページのデザインに合わせたいのですが、どのようにすれば良いでしょうか?
    ネット上のQ&Aやworspressの関連書籍に目を通しましたが、解決策が全くみつかりませんでしたので、宜しくお願い致します。

    ネット上のQ&Aでは、同様の質問が2~3あったのですが、「wordpressで出来ますよ」という回答はあっても、その先の方法や手順については何も書かれていませんでした・・・。

8件の返信を表示中 - 1 - 8件目 (全8件中)
  • 會澤です。php云々ではなく、WordPressには固定ページの概念があります。恐縮ですが、自ブログを参照していただければ、

    http://www.smile-peace4.com/

    ブログタイトル下部に「ホーム」、「紹介」、「民主党サポート」、「全ての投稿」、「(政治)提案事項一覧」のリンクがあるかと思います。「ホーム」はいわばブログにあたり、他のページは固定ページです。

    ダッシュボードのページにて、これらの固定ページを作成することが可能です。

    デザインそのものについては、使っているテーマ。CSSの知識、などむしろそちらの方がハードルが高いと思います。質問者の「現在使っている外観とWordPressの外観を合わせたい」という要望には相当にケースバイケースの対応が必要になるため、御自身でなんとかされるしかないかと突き放したような言い方しかできないことお許し下さい。

    http://www.okamoto-sr.com/cgi-bin/blog/
    ここのブログですが
    會澤さんもおっしゃってる通り
    wordpressのテーマを弄ってるか変更してるだけだと思います。
    wordpressのテーマを探せばHP風なテーマはたくさん出てくるはずなので
    まずはそちらを探してみてはどうでしょう?

    もしテーマをあんな風に自分で弄りたいなら
    PHPの知識はそれほど必要はないですが(多少判れば大丈夫かと)
    CSSの変更で大概いけると思います。

    トピック投稿者 katoatweb-designcom

    (@katoatweb-designcom)

    ご回答ありがとうございます。

    ところで、文中に「CSSの変更で大概いける」とありますが、ダウンロードして解凍したwordpressのフォルダの中には「css」がないのですが・・・
    この「css」は、どのcssを指すものでしょうか?

    お教え頂けましたら幸いです。

    wp-content/themes/の中にいくつかテーマが入っています。各テーマには最低でも1つcssファイルがあります。

    トピック投稿者 katoatweb-designcom

    (@katoatweb-designcom)

    ありました!

    どうも有難うございます。

    トピック投稿者 katoatweb-designcom

    (@katoatweb-designcom)

    「ホームページ内にブログを読み込む」を実現するために、
    IFRAME を使う場合、
    ブログのデザインが邪魔になります・・・

    そこで、“何もない、真っ白な(デザインの)”フレームというものがあればよいのでは???

    ・・・と考えたのですが、そのような theme は存在しますでしょうか?

    お教え頂けましたら幸いです。

    XHTML1.1的にはIFRAMEの使用は避けた方がいいでしょう。
    World Wide Web Guide

    実現したいことがどういう事かにより方法が違いますが。

    例として提示されているサイトの方法の場合、
    htmlサイト(静的とします)のデザインと同じに、WordPressのテンプレートをデザインし、
    htmlサイトのヘッダ下のナビゲーションメニュー部分にWordPressでのブログ部分のリンクを追加します。
    そしてWordPressのヘッダ下のナビゲーションメニュー部分にhtmlサイトへのリンクを静的に記述します。
    フッタ部分、サイドメニュー部分も同様な方法をとります。

    ですが、このような方法は手間がかかり非効率です。

    解決策として私がおすすめする方法は、(簡単な更新情報的な場合)
    現在の.html(静的サイト)の拡張子を.phpに変更することです。
    (内部リンクを切らさずに)
    そして.htaccessに.htmlのファイルへのアクセスは.phpに変更しましたよ、と記述します。
    .phpにはphp文をインクルードできるという機能があります。
    フレームの代わりにPHPを使う
    インクルード用の.phpファイルを更新時に手書きします。

    ですが、この状態ですと完全なブログの利点は享受できません。

    より完璧な方法としては、
    皆さんの意見と同じように、WordPressのテーマを現在のサイトのデザインと同じにカスタマイズすることです。
    (サイトを拝見した限りではそれほど難しくはないと思います)
    ですが、時間がない、自分のスキルには過分だという場合は、業者さんに依頼することも選択肢とさせてはいかがでしょうか。

    より完璧な方法としては、皆さんの意見と同じように、WordPressのテーマを現在のサイトのデザインと同じにカスタマイズすることです。

    何もWordPressに限ったことではなく、要するに、出力するHTMLやCSSを思い通りにしてやればいいということです。

    具体的な作業としては、現在の「ブログでないサイト」にWordPressタグを入れてテーマを作成する(あるいはその逆)のですが、やはりそれなりの時間とスキルが必要かもしれません。

    今回のような場合、解決策は無数にあるので、ベストな答えを導き出しにくいですね。

8件の返信を表示中 - 1 - 8件目 (全8件中)
  • トピック「ホームページ内にブログを埋め込む(?)方法を知りたいです。」には新たに返信することはできません。